24-Core CPU and I Can’t Move My Mouse

This story begins, as they so often do, when I noticed that my machine was behaving poorly. My Windows 10 work machine has 24 cores (48 hyper-threads) and they were 50% idle. It has 64 GB of RAM and that was less than half used. It has a fast SSD that was mostly idle. And yet, as I moved the mouse around it kept hitching — sometimes locking up for seconds at a time.

So I did what I always do — I grabbed an ETW trace and analyzed it. The result was the discovery of a serious process-destruction performance bug in Windows 10.

Federal Court to Rule if a Monkey Owns the Copyright for Its Selfie Photos

SAN FRANCISCO — A curious monkey with a toothy grin and a knack for pressing a camera button was back in the spotlight Wednesday as a federal appeals court heard arguments on whether an animal can hold a copyright to selfie photos.

A 45-minute hearing before a three-judge panel of the 9th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in San Francisco attracted crowds of law students and curious citizens who often burst into laughter. The federal judges also chuckled at times at the novelty of the case, which involves a monkey in another country that is unaware of the fuss.

Andrew Dhuey, attorney for British nature photographer David Slater, said “monkey see, monkey sue” is not good law under any federal act.

Naruto is a free-living crested macaque who snapped perfectly framed selfies in 2011 that would make even the Kardashians proud.

People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als sued Slater and the San Francisco-based self-publishing company Blurb, which published a book called “Wildlife Personalities” that includes the monkey selfies, for copyright infringement. It sought a court order in 2015 allowing it to administer all proceeds from the photos taken in a wildlife reserve in Sulawesi, Indonesia to benefit the monkey.

Slater says the British copyright for the photos obtained by his company, Wildlife Personalities Ltd., should be honored.

PETA attorney David Schwarz argued that Naruto was accustomed to cameras and took the selfies when he saw himself in the reflection of the lens.

A federal judge ruled against PETA and the monkey last year, saying he lacked the right to sue because there was no indication that Congress intended to extend copyright protection to animals.

Man Gets Stuck in ATM and Sends Help Note to Pedestrians

In Corpus Christi, Texas, an ATM repair technician became stuck inside the ATM machine he was fixing Wednesday.

With no way out and completely hidden by the machine, he scribbled notes asking for help and tried to slip the notes through the receipt slot.

According to authorities, the man got stuck in the small ATM room at a Bank of America. He was there attempting to change the machine’s locking mechanism.

The man had left his phone in his truck and had no way of calling for help, so he started slipping “help me” notes to people using the ATM.

One of the notes passed through the machine to a user read: “Please Help. I’m stuck in here, and I don’t have my phone. Please call my boss.” He sent several messages until eventually, one of the ATM users called the police.

The man was rescued from the ATM. No injuries have been reported…

Turkey Threatens Greek Cypriots With Measures Over Gas Drilling

As a French-Italian consortium prepares to drill for gas off the coast of Cyprus, Turkey has threatened to take measures to counter, what it describes as, “unilateral” acts by the Greek Cypriots.

Speaking on Thursday, Turkish Foreign Minister Mevlut Cavusoglu said that Turkey’s energy and foreign ministry were considering steps against Nicosia for moving ahead with drilling operations for natural gas, to which, he added, Turkish Cypriot also have rights to.

Cavusoglu made his remarks a day after the West Capella drilling vessel, operated by France’s Total and Italy’s Eni, arrived in block 11 of Cyprus’s exclusive economic zone (EEZ) to commence operations.

The Turkish minister said the ship’s arrival demonstrated the “insincerity” of the Greek Cypriots at the Cyprus peace talks which collapsed last Friday.

China’s Uighur Muslims Struggle Under ‘Police State’

Worshippers quietly passed through metal detectors as they entered the central mosque in China’s far western city of Kashgar under the stern gaze of stone-faced police officers.

The increasingly strict curbs imposed on the mostly Muslim Uighur population have stifled life in the tense Xinjiang region, where beards are partially banned and no one is allowed to pray in public.

For years, the square outside the mosque in Kashgar was packed with teeming crowds as worshippers jostled for space to unroll their prayer rugs and celebrate the end of Ramadan. But no longer.

China Bears ‘Heavy Responsibility’ For Liu Death: Nobel Committee

The Norwegian Nobel Committee said Thursday that China bears a “heavy responsibility” for the “premature” death of 2010 Peace Prize winner Liu Xiaobo.

The prominent democracy advocate, 61, died while still in custody following a battle with cancer.

Officials ignored international pleas to let him spend his final days free and abroad. Germany and the US had offered to take him in for treatment.

“We find it deeply disturbing that Liu Xiaobo was not transferred to a facility where he could receive adequate medical treatment before he became terminally ill,” Berit Reiss-Andersen, who chairs the Norwegian Nobel Committee, said in a statement.

“The Chinese government bears a heavy responsibility for his premature death.”

Liu was transferred from prison to a heavily guarded hospital to be treated for late-stage liver cancer more than a month ago.

Coast Guard Repatriates 121 Haitian Migrants Found at Sea

MIAMI — The U.S. Coast Guard repatriated 121 Haitian migrants found in the Atlantic Ocean, the largest repatriation of migrants in more than a year.

A Coast Guard cutter encountered the overloaded boat about 22 miles (35 kilomters) south of Great Inagua, Bahamas, on Tuesday. The Coast Guard returned the migrants to Cap-Hatien, Haiti, on Wednesday after providing them with food, water and medical treatment.

The Coast Guard reports that 1,028 migrants have been found attempting to illegally enter the United States via the Florida Straits, Atlantic and Caribbean Sea since Oct. 1.
